Back from Disneyland and Los Angeles

Just spent a week in Southern California visiting Disneyland, including Candlelight Processional at Disneyland, and the incredible new Cars Land, Buena Vista Street and (slightly less new) World of Color show and Little Mermaid ride at Disney California Adventure. During the trip, I also visited Beverly Hills, Hollywood, Burbank, Studio City, Santa Monica and many other sites around the area ... and, if you caught it just right, I was even seen on Late Late Show with Craig Ferguson on both Thursday and Friday nights (since both episodes were taped back-to-back on Thursday), with a very nice on-camera moment for me right next to Craig as he ran through the audience about five minutes before the end of Friday's show.
